Springtime on the Mountain Festival

To celebrate the arrival of spring, Tamborine Mountain is hosting its annual Springtime on the Mountain festival. Taking place from Friday 27 September to Sunday 29 September, the Springtime on the Mountain festival is a fun way to spend some time in Brisbane and view some beautiful and inspiring gardens. The Festival is presented by the Tamborine Mountain Garden Club Inc and has been running annually since 1983. Highly popular, this event allows you to see gardens you’d otherwise be unable to and celebrates the beauty of spring. The festival raises necessary funding in order to help develop and maintain the beautiful Tamborine Mountain Botanic Gardens.

The Gardens

During the Springtime on the Mountain festival, six private gardens are opened up for public viewing. These gardens range from quaint cottage gardens to professionally planned acreage gardens which are bound to impress. You’ll get to see a wide range of plants and trees which grow in the unique subtropical climate of Tamborine Mountain.

 

The Tamborine Mountain Botanic Gardens are also open for viewing during the festival. The beautiful Tamborine Mountain Botanic Gardens cover 11 hectares of land and sit 500 metres above sea level. This unique climate means that the Tamborine Mountain Botanic Gardens are filled with exotic species and natural rainforest. Plants you’ll see include flowering cherries, magnolias, camellias, rhododendron and maples.
